City parks in Murrieta and surrounding regional parks usually set their own scattering rules; a statewide/provincial park yes does not cover a city greenway. California State Parks generally require a permit for ash scattering. Beaches and coastal zones may involve the California Coastal Commission or local coastal programs. National parks need NPS authorization. City park systems set separate rules.

When choosing memorial products, consider where the memorial will live (indoor display, outdoor garden, wearable), what material suits your environment (humidity, sun exposure, temperature), and what personalization options matter most to you.
